National Day for Staff Networks 2025

Published Date: 13th May 2025

Wednesday 14th May is the National Day for Staff Networks. Staff networks work in partnership with the Trust to create a safe, inclusive and diverse working environment that encourages a culture of respect and equality for everyone. The Networks are there to give you a voice, giving you the opportunity to discuss your experiences and issues in a safe space.

We have seven Staff Networks within the Trust:

  • Abilities @ MWL (Disability and Wellbeing)
  • Armed Forces Community Network
  • Building A Multicultural Environment Network
  • Carers Network
  • Menopause Network
  • Proud@MWL
  • And the recently created Women's Network
